关于Linux操作系统下别名的设置
linux系统可以把一些常用的命令做一个简短的别名
alias tomcat="cd /usr/local/tomcat",但是退出系统后这些别名就失效了,如何把别名写入配置文件:
首先找到登陆的用户的文件夹,比如ROOT登陆的时候,在/目录下进入ROOT目录编辑.bash_profile文件
比如可以这样编辑(alias 这两行是加上去的),当然,系统的环境变量也是可以写在这里的
# .bash_profile
# Get the aliases and functions
if [ -f ~/.bashrc ]; then
. ~/.bashrc
fi
alias tomcat="cd /usr/local/tomcat"
alias myip="/sbin/ifconfig | grep -a 'inet addr' | sed -e '/127\\.0\\.0\\.1/d;s/.*inet addr:\\([0-9\\.]\\+\\).*/\\1/'"
# User specific environment and startup programs
PATH=$PATH:$HOME/bin
export PATH
unset USERNAME
在编辑.bash_profile文件后立即生效的命令
source .bash_profile
相关文档:
一:前言
最近在研究android的sensor driver,主要是E-compass,其中用到了Linux input子系统.在网上也看了很多这方面的资料,感觉还是这篇分析的比较细致透彻,因此转载一下以便自己学习,同时和大家分享!
(这篇博客主要是以键盘驱动为例的,不过讲解的是Linux Input Subsystem,可以仔细的研究一下!)
键盘驱动将检 ......
Linux下查看版本号的命令
1,查看内核版本命令:
cat /proc/version
uname -a
uname -rcat /etc/issue
man uname
2,查看linux版本:抄录如下:
1) 登录到服务器执行 lsb_release -a ,即可列出所有版本信息,例如:
[root@3.5.5Biz-46 ~]# lsb ......
一、安装jdk
# chmod u+x ./jdk-1_5_0_14-linux-i586-rpm.bin
# ./jdk-1_5_0_14-linux-i586-rpm.bin
二、安装tomcat
tar zxvf apache-tomcat-5.5.25.tar.gz
三、建用户和权限
# useradd tomcat
# passwd tomcat
# chown -R tomcat:tomcat&n ......
linux目录架构
/ 根目录
/bin 常用的命令 binary file 的目錄
/boot 存放系统启动时必须读取的档案,包括核心 (kernel) 在内
/boot/grub/menu.lst GRUB设置
/boot/vmlinuz 内核
& ......
之前看了《新爆内核高危漏洞sock_sendpage的利用分析的讨论
》这篇帖子,在九贱兄和诸位CUer的指引下,大致弄清了整个漏洞的始末。现与大家分享(引用自我的空间
)。
有什么不足之处还望多多指教~
内核的BUG
这个BUG首先得从sendfile系统调用说起。
考虑将一个本地文件通过socket发送出去的问题。我们通常的做法是: ......